Engineering Manager

Department: Maintenance

Reports to: Plant Manager

FLSA Status: Exempt

Summary:
The Engineering Manager is responsible for care and maintenance of all buildings, equipment and property owned by Great American Snacks, Inc. a subsidiary of McCain Foods that fall under the control of Great American Snacks.  Design, develop, and manage mechanical processes, conveyance and pumping systems including service generation and distribution, for plant operations and expansions using state-of-the-art technologies..

Essential Duties & Responsibilities:

  • Acquire and negotiate project contractor bids.
  • Assist in the development of new installation techniques and standards.
  • Attendance/Punctuality – Is consistently at work and on time; Ensures work responsibilities are covered when absent.
  • Conduct employee appraisals and evaluations.
  • Develop or revises standard operational and working practices.
  • Develop, plan, and administer departmental budget.
  • Ensure adequate staffing and training of new employees.
  • Ensure forklift operations are in accordance with company policy.
  • Evaluate new process technologies to improve existing systems and resolve process and safety problems.
  • Fills in for maintenance manager in their absence.
  • Interface with engineers to define project scope requirements and incorporate corporate standards.
  • Manage capital projects to meet deadlines and budgets. Identify and effectively utilize project resources.
  • Manage release of design input to suppliers (contractors, component suppliers, etc.).
  • Manage technical documents provided by suppliers.
  • Manage the resolution of technical issues identified by suppliers.
  • On-site Requirement – Must perform duties onsite.
  • Oversee the design and review of equipment and systems using corporate standards.
  • Perform supplier site visits to ensure compatibility of equipment designs with current plant configurations.
  • Play a coordination role for fire and safety processes. This will require liaison between Insurance brokers, carriers, facility staff and Finance department staff.
  • Prepare project tender documents.
  • Produce site visit reports, contractor job meeting minutes, project material listings, purchase orders, installation schedules and preparation of any other documentation relating to installation of systems.
  • Provide technical assistance to processing facilities, to improve quality and efficiency.
